跳到主要内容

useMountedState

检查组件的挂载状态

Usage

实时编辑器

function Demo() {
  const isMounted = useMountedState();

  const [, update] = useState(0);
  useEffect(() => {
    update(1);
  }, []);
  return <div>This component is {isMounted() ? "MOUNTED" : "NOT MOUNTED"}</div>;
};

结果
Loading...

API

useMountedState

Returns

() => boolean: 组件的挂载状态

Arguments